The CERSANIT adjustable drain elbow for sanitary waste plumbing is a compact connector designed to join and redirect wastewater between fixtures and drain pipes. With an adjustable nominal connection range of 40–50 mm, the fitting allows angle compensation in compact installations and helps align outlet spigots with existing drainage lines. The product is intended for indoor use in bathrooms and toilets where compatible pipe diameters are required for reliable wastewater flow and straightforward installation.
The adjustable geometry enables precise alignment without extensive pipe cutting or modification, reducing installation time. Made from durable plastic suitable for sanitary systems, the elbow resists corrosion and calcium buildup typical in wastewater lines. Its smooth internal surface supports unobstructed flow and simplifies maintenance. The simple snap-fit or threaded interfaces (depending on the connection type used) provide a secure sealing solution when combined with standard gaskets or sealants.
Verify that the pipe diameters and connection types on both the fixture and the drain line match the elbow's nominal range. Rotate or slide the adjustable sections to achieve the required angle and axial alignment, then join the connections using the appropriate gasket or sealant recommended for sanitary plumbing. Ensure joints are seated fully and, where applicable, tighten any retaining collars or clips to secure the assembly. After installation, run water to check for leaks and re-tighten seals if necessary.
Install only in indoor sanitary systems with compatible pipe diameters and follow local plumbing codes. Use appropriate gaskets or approved sanitary sealants at joints to ensure watertight connections. Avoid exposing the fitting to direct sun or external freezing conditions. For maintenance, periodically inspect joints for tightness and clean internal passages if flow reduction occurs.
